EPFO achieves major milestones in J&K, Ladakh
4/3/2025 10:52:05 PM
Early Times Report
JAMMU, Apr 3: The Employees' Provident Fund Organisation (EPFO) has demonstrated remarkable progress in Jammu & Kashmir and Ladakh under the visionary leadership of PF Commissioner Syed Rizwanuddin. Despite limited resources and challenging circumstances, the Regional Office has achieved significant success in expanding membership, streamlining pension disbursement, enhancing income, and improving service delivery for members and pensioners alike.
Exceptional Growth in Membership:
Through targeted communication with Principal Employers and focused outreach in sectors like construction, railways, hospitality, and education, the EPFO office witnessed a surge in membership. The number of PF accounts rose from 3,60,849 in 2020 to 6,08,539 in 2024-25, marking a 22.97% increase - a clear indicator of growing trust and coverage.
Robust Outreach and Awareness Campaigns:
After a strategic review meeting on May 21, 2022, extensive outreach programs were launched across Jammu & Kashmir and Ladakh. Major national and regional platforms including Doordarshan, All India Radio, and private FM channels like Akashwani and Radio Mirchi played a vital role. Social media and print media in both Hindi and Urdu were actively engaged to educate the public about EPFO schemes and services.
Pension Delivery System Revamped Under 'Prayas':
Previously, pension disbursement was managed through the Amritsar office. However, since November 2021, this responsibility was shifted to the Jammu office. So far, 981 PPOs have been issued, with pensions now being disbursed on time every month. Digital Life Certificate updates and assistance with opening bank accounts were also facilitated, easing access for elderly pensioners.
E-Nomination: Jammu Among Top 3 Zonal Offices Nationwide:
Jammu Zone emerged among the top three zonal offices in the country in e-nomination performance. Out of 67,363 total nominations, 52,635 have already been completed. Webinars and seminars were held to promote awareness and boost enrolments.
Rise in EPFO Income:
Account No. 2 income saw steady growth - from Rs. 821 lakhs in 2021-22 to Rs. 967 lakhs in 2023-24, a growth rate of 7.09%, reflecting efficient financial management and expanding contributions.
Flexi-Hour Working and Efficient Claim Settlements:
Despite skeletal staff and limited technical facilities, the office continued working in flexi-hours to process claims efficiently. Settlements for RO Kashmir and DO Ladakh were also managed by the Jammu office due to operational constraints in those regions.
Massive Member Data Updates:
A total of 94,405 member records were updated through online, primary, and other channels, ensuring data accuracy and improved service delivery.
